Mohbad’s Father Seeks President Tinubu’s Help as He Releases New Music Over Justice for Late Son
- Late singer Mohbad's father, Joseph Aloba, released a new song pleading for justice for his son
- The grieving father begged President Tinubu to help him achieve justice for Mohbad in a new song
- Legit.ng recalls that September 12, 2025, will mark two years after the 27-year-old died in his Lagos home
Mohbad's father has called on President Tinubu's involvement as he releases new song demanding justice for his late son.
The mystery and debate surrounding Mohbad's death have long persisted.

Source: Instagram
Mohbad's father, Mr Joseph Aloba, recently released a new song demanding justice for his son.
In the song, he thanked Verydarkman for fighting for his son's justice and constantly standing up for the masses.

His new song makes it harder to ignore - Emmanuel Alaba, Media Executive
In a chat with Legit.ng Emmanuel Alaba, Media Executive, supported Mohbad's dad for his recent actions.
"The decision to release a song makes the message harder to ignore. It forces the conversation into the public sphere, beyond just media coverage or social media discussions."

VDM shares Iyabo's statement on Mohbad's dad
Meanwhile, Legit.ng reported that VeryDarkMan shared part of a chat where Iyabo Ojo allegedly referred to Mohbad's father, Joseph Aloba, as a “useless father.”
He claimed that Iyabo mentioned plans by members of the WhatsApp group to fly Wunmi out of the country.
He promised to share more details about the DNA test allegedly conducted by Wunmi, adding that the DNA saga was what eventually caused the group to fall apart.
